Understanding Schema Markup and Its Relevance to Attorney SEO
Schema markup is a form of structured data added to a website’s code to help search engines interpret the meaning of content more accurately. It uses a specific vocabulary, known as Schema.org, which is recognized by major search engines like Google, Bing, and Yahoo.
For attorneys, schema markup can specify crucial details such as legal services, office locations, attorney profiles, reviews, and business hours. By incorporating this information into the website’s code, law firms provide search engines with clear context, improving their chances of appearing in rich snippets and local packs.

Types of Schema Markup Valuable for Attorneys
Several types of schema are particularly beneficial for legal professionals. Implementing these schemas can help boost your site’s relevance and visibility:
Local Business Schema
Local Business schema is crucial for law firms targeting clients in specific geographical areas. It includes details such as:
- Business name
- Address
- Phone number
- Operating hours
- Google Maps link
- Payment options
This markup ensures that Google can display accurate and complete information about your firm, which boosts local SEO rankings.
Attorney Schema
Attorney or LegalService schema is specifically tailored to legal professionals. It allows law firms to define their services, such as:
- Personal injury
- Family law
- Criminal defense
- Immigration law
- Bankruptcy law
This helps Google match your firm’s pages with highly relevant queries, improving your positioning for transactional and informational searches.
Review Schema
Reviews are powerful social proof elements. By marking up testimonials or review sections with Review schema, attorneys can display star ratings directly in search results. This increases trust and enhances click-through rates, playing a critical role in conversion optimization.
FAQ and Q&A Schema
FAQ and Q&A schemas allow law firms to answer common legal questions right in the search results. These markups help capture voice search queries and provide immediate value to potential clients. In 2025, as more users seek quick answers via mobile and voice assistants, this schema becomes increasingly important.
Person Schema
For firms highlighting individual attorneys, Person schema adds detailed information such as education, certifications, awards, and specialties. This boosts the visibility of lawyer profiles and improves E-E-A-T (Experience, Expertise, Authoritativeness, Trustworthiness), which is crucial for ranking legal content.

Implementing Schema Markup Effectively
While schema markup offers many benefits, proper implementation is key. Here’s how law firms can do it correctly:
Use JSON-LD Format
Google recommends using JSON-LD (JavaScript Object Notation for Linked Data) as the preferred method for adding schema. It’s cleaner, easier to maintain, and doesn’t interfere with page rendering.
Leverage Google’s Structured Data Testing Tools
To ensure your schema markup is correctly implemented, use tools like Google’s Rich Results Test or Schema Markup Validator. These tools highlight errors and show how your data will appear in search results.
Keep Schema Up-to-Date
In 2025, search engines prioritize accuracy and freshness. Law firms must regularly update their schema to reflect changes in services, personnel, office hours, or contact information. Outdated data can lead to poor user experience and reduced trust.
Avoid Schema Spam
Don’t overuse or misrepresent information in your schema. Misleading data can lead to penalties or removal from rich results. Be transparent and ensure your structured data aligns with the actual page content.
